XML fájlok hatékony betöltése és konvertálása a GroupDocs.Conversion for .NET használatával: lépésről lépésre útmutató

Bevezetés

mai adatvezérelt világban kulcsfontosságú a különféle fájlformátumok hatékony kezelése és konvertálása. Akár régi rendszerekkel, akár modern alkalmazásokkal dolgozik, az XML-fájlok zökkenőmentes konvertálása gyökeresen megváltoztathatja a játékszabályokat. Ez az oktatóanyag végigvezeti Önt a használatán. GroupDocs.Conversion .NET-hez XML fájlok betöltésére és konvertálására, így egy robusztus, rugalmas és hatékony megoldást kínálva.

Amit tanulni fogsz:

  • A GroupDocs.Conversion beállítása a .NET projektekben
  • Lépésről lépésre útmutató az XML fájlok betöltéséhez
  • A GroupDocs.Conversion könyvtár főbb jellemzői
  • Valós alkalmazások XML fájlkonverzióhoz

Vágjunk bele a környezet beállításába, és kezdjük el profi módon konvertálni az XML fájlokat!

Előfeltételek

Mielőtt elkezdenénk, győződjünk meg arról, hogy a következőkkel rendelkezünk:

  • .NET-keretrendszer vagy .NET Core telepítve a fejlesztőgépedre.
  • C# programozás alapjainak ismerete.
  • Integrált fejlesztői környezet (IDE), például a Visual Studio.

Kötelező könyvtárak

Ebben az oktatóanyagban telepítse a GroupDocs.Conversion for .NET csomagot a NuGet Package Manager Console vagy a .NET CLI használatával.

A GroupDocs.Conversion beállítása .NET-hez

Kezdésként GroupDocs.Conversion, kövesse az alábbi telepítési lépéseket:

NuGet csomagkezelő konzol

Install-Package GroupDocs.Conversion -Version 25.3.0

.NET parancssori felület

dotnet add package GroupDocs.Conversion --version 25.3.0

Licencbeszerzés lépései

  1. Ingyenes próbaverzió: Töltsön le egy ingyenes próbaverziót a könyvtár képességeinek felfedezéséhez.
  2. Ideiglenes engedélyIdeiglenes engedély igénylése a következőn keresztül: A GroupDocs hivatalos weboldala ha kibővített funkciókra van szükséged.
  3. VásárlásHosszú távú használathoz vásároljon teljes licencet a következő címen: GroupDocs vásárlási oldal.

Alapvető inicializálás

A telepítés után inicializálja a GroupDocs.Conversion fájlt a projektben:

using GroupDocs.Conversion;
using System.IO;

// Inicializálja a konverziókezelőt
class XmlConverter
{
    public void ConvertXml(string xmlFilePath)
    {
        using (var converter = new Converter(xmlFilePath))
        {
            // Ide fog kerülni a konverziós logika
        }
    }
}

Ez a kódrészlet egy alapvető környezetet hoz létre az XML fájlok betöltéséhez és konvertálásához. A Converter Az osztály minden művelet középpontjában áll.

Megvalósítási útmutató

Funkció: XML fájl betöltése konvertáláshoz

Áttekintés

Egy XML fájl betöltése az első lépés a GroupDocs.Conversion segítségével más formátumokba konvertáláshoz. Ez a funkció lehetővé teszi az adatok hatékony előkészítését az átalakításra.

1. lépés: Az XML-útvonal meghatározása

Kezdjük az XML dokumentum elérési útjának megadásával:

string xmlFilePath = Path.Combine("YOUR_DOCUMENT_DIRECTORY", "yourfile.xml");

MagyarázatA Path.Combine A módszer a fájlelérési utak helyes formázásával biztosítja a kompatibilitást a különböző operációs rendszerek között.

2. lépés: A konverter objektum inicializálása
// Új konverter objektum létrehozása
new XmlConverter().ConvertXml(xmlFilePath);

Itt inicializáljuk a Converter objektum az XML elérési útjával. Ez mindent beállít, ami a konverziós műveletekhez szükséges.

Hibaelhárítási tippek:

  • Fájl nem található: Győződjön meg arról, hogy a fájl elérési útja helyes és elérhető.
  • Engedélyezési problémákEllenőrizd, hogy van-e olvasási jogosultságod az XML fájlt tartalmazó könyvtárhoz.

Gyakorlati alkalmazások

A GroupDocs.Conversion használata XML fájlok kezelésére számos valós forgatókönyvet nyit meg:

  1. AdatmigrációXML adatok konvertálása más adatbázisok vagy rendszerek számára megfelelő formátumokba, biztosítva a zökkenőmentes átmenetet a különböző technológiák között.
  2. Jelentéskészítő eszközökXML-adatokat PDF vagy Excel formátumba alakíthat át átfogó jelentéskészítéshez és elemzéshez.
  3. WebfejlesztésXML konfigurációs fájlok dinamikus betöltése és konvertálása webes alkalmazásokban a rugalmasság növelése érdekében.

Az olyan keretrendszerekkel való integráció, mint az ASP.NET, lehetővé teszi a konverziós funkciók zökkenőmentes beépítését a modern alkalmazásokba.

Teljesítménybeli szempontok

Fájlkonvertálásoknál a teljesítmény kulcsfontosságú. Íme néhány tipp:

  • Erőforrás-felhasználás optimalizálása: Zárjon be minden olyan adatfolyamot vagy objektumot, amelyet a konvertálási folyamat során megnyit.
  • MemóriakezelésHasználat using utasítások az automatikus erőforrás-kezeléshez a .NET-ben a memória hatékony kezelése érdekében.
  • Kötegelt feldolgozásTöbb fájl konvertálása esetén érdemes kötegelt feldolgozást alkalmazni a terhelés minimalizálása érdekében.

Következtetés

Ebben az útmutatóban azt vizsgáltuk meg, hogyan tölthet be és konvertálhat XML fájlokat a GroupDocs.Conversion for .NET segítségével. A következő lépéseket követve zökkenőmentesen integrálhatja a hatékony fájlkonvertálási funkciókat az alkalmazásaiba.

Következő lépések:

  • Kísérletezzen a GroupDocs által támogatott különböző kimeneti formátumokkal.
  • További dokumentációt a következő témában tekinthet meg: GroupDocs API-referencia a projekt funkcióinak bővítéséhez.

Készen állsz a konvertálásra? Merülj el a játékban, és aknázd ki az XML adatkezelésben rejlő összes lehetőséget!

GYIK szekció

  1. Hogyan kezelhetek nagy XML fájlokat a GroupDocs.Conversion segítségével?
    • Fontold meg nagy fájlok lebontását vagy aszinkron metódusok használatát a konverzióhoz.
  2. XML fájlokat képekké konvertálhatok?
    • Igen, a GroupDocs számos kimeneti formátumot támogat, beleértve a képtípusokat is.
  3. Milyen bemeneti és kimeneti formátumok támogatottak?
  4. Hogyan javíthatom ki a konverziós hibákat?
    • Ellenőrizze a naplókat, és győződjön meg arról, hogy a fájlelérési utak és az engedélyek helyesen vannak beállítva.
  5. Alkalmas a GroupDocs.Conversion vállalati alkalmazásokhoz?
    • Abszolút, a skálázhatóságot szem előtt tartva tervezték, így ideális nagyszabású projektekhez.

Erőforrás